Wind and River Route
Description: This heritage-laden route, whether natural, human or built, allows you to rediscover the evolution of the territory in the timeline and the different ways of living, on old dunes or protected from winds and sea storms, in other times.

Whether the sandbank of Cávado or the dune system, these are the landscapes that constitute the stage for walking and enjoying, calmly, this source of beautiful places and points of interest unique to our past.
Inserted in the Natural Park of the North Coast, this place serves as a refuge for many animal species, which can be observed both day and night.
The maintenance of plant species has also been one of the main objectives, in order to guarantee the existing habitats and biodiversity, observed not only along the Cávado river, in its sandbank, but also in the Pinhal de Ofir and a complex system of dunes / beach.
Location: The trail starts on the left bank of the Cávado River, unfolding through the Natural Park of the North Coast in the parish of Fão.
Starting Point: Clube Náutico de Fão.
Route Type: Small circular route.
Scope: Natural, cultural and landscape.
Distance to be covered: 5.7 Km
Difficulty Level: Easy
Recommended Season: All year
Cartography: Military Letter of Portugal, no. 68, from the Geographical Institute of the Army on the scale of 1/25000.
Interest Reasons: The Cávado River estuary and the species of fauna and flora that inhabit it; dune system that extends throughout the sea coast; the Ofir pine forest; the Chapel and Facho da Bonança; the Medieval Cemetery of Barreiras.

Additional information: When thinking about doing this trail, since a stretch requires circulation on the beach, predict accidents and observe the tide table as well as the strong waves / sea winds!
